实战前言:
历经一个月的时间,debug自己录制的微服务dubbo实战分布式服务调度视频教程终于完结了,本课程讲述了当前微服务项目、分布式系统下接口与接口之前、服务与服务之间、项目与项目之间的调度/交互。
内容主要包括dubbo的认识与官网开发demo的实战,dubbo服务的开发与发布注册,dubbo服务的订阅与调用,dubbo服务调度之间接口的鉴权以及基于dubbo协议跟http协议以实际的业务场景实战服务与服务之间的调度等等!
总之,本课程介绍的相关知识点在当前互联网项目中将具备很强的参考性与学习性,在企业内部/外部大部分项目中都有设计,加上dubbo项目如今已经重归apache开源基金组织的怀抱,所以,此时不学dubbo,更待何时!!
课程学习:课程学习链接地址: http://www.kokojia.com/course-5852.html 感兴趣的童鞋欢迎前往学习观看!!
实战技术:
1、如何开发dubbo服务并进行发布,如何配置注册中心zookeeper,订阅服务并调用服务
2、如何基于dubbo协议实现同构项目接口之间的调用
3、如何基于http协议的rest api实现项目接口之间的调度与返回结果的解析
4、设计一套接口鉴权的api,实现服务之间的调度走access token的认证
5、以实际的业务场景实战dubbo服务的调度
6、以实际业务场景:微信公众平台接口为例,基于http协议的rest api实现接口之前的调度!
实战内容:“如何发布服务/接口;如何调用别人服务/接口”的场景在当前互联网应用中并不少见,传统的调用方式就有rmi以及基于soap的webservice等方式。而在当前微服务、分布式时代,更多的则有spring cloud以及dubbo+zookeeper等方式,相对而言,sc更适用于大型体系的互联网应用,而针对微型、小而简的独立服务或者项目而言,dubbo算是应用相当广泛的方式了 !
课程课时目录:
1课程课时整体介绍
2 Dubbo架构剖析与生产消费者开发实战
3 SpringBoot整合Dubbo实战分布式服务调度-前言
4 SpringBoot整合Dubbo实战独立项目mvc开发服务一
5 SpringBoot整合Dubbo实战独立项目mvc开发服务二
6 SpringBoot整合Dubbo开发接口服务与发布注册一
7 SpringBoot整合Dubbo开发接口服务与发布注册二
8 SpringBoot整合Dubbo开发接口服务与发布注册三
9 搭建独立SpringBoot微服务项目并整合Dubbo与Zookeeper
10 Dubbo服务调用实战一-基于Dubbo协议的调用一
11 Dubbo服务调用实战一-基于Dubbo协议的调用二
12 Dubbo服务调用实战二-基于Http协议的Rest Api调用一
13 Dubbo服务调用实战二-基于Http协议的Rest Api调用二
14 Dubbo服务调用实战二-基于Http协议的Rest Api调用三
15 Dubbo服务调用实战三-基于Dubbo协议实现基本业务模块的管理
16 Dubbo服务调用实战场景-微信公众平台接口实战一
17 Dubbo服务调用实战场景-微信公众平台接口实战二
18 Dubbo服务调用实战场景-微信公众平台接口实战三
19 Dubbo服务接口调用认证-Token机制实战一之创建token
20 Dubbo服务接口调用认证-Token机制实战二之存储token
21 Dubbo服务接口调用认证-Token机制实战三之验证token
22 Dubbo服务接口调用认证-Token机制实战四之缓存token
23 Dubbo服务接口调用认证-Token机制实战总结
24课程总结
以下是课程涉及到的*技术要点图:
实战收益:
1、掌握如何发布服务-接口,如何调用其他项目的服务-接口
2、掌握dubbo在当前微服务项目、分布式系统服务调度的使用,包括如何发布订阅调度服务、如何将在注册中心配置注册服务
3、如何基于dubbo支持的dubbo协议、http协议实战实际的业务场景,进而巩固dubbo的相关知识要点,包括发布订阅调度
4、基于SpringBoot整合dubbo搭建多套独立的微服务项目并实现服务之间的调度,并以微信公众平台接口调用等实际业务场景为例在项目中基于http协议的rest api调用、dubbo协议实现接口的调用!
5、掌握如何自己从零开始设计一套接口调用-服务调用的鉴权api,这套api的设计思想以及代码开发不仅适用于本课程的dubbo项目,更适用于如单点登录中心等项目
实战彩蛋:再次欢迎诸位童鞋可以前往学习观看,掌握dubbo就由此开始吧:http://www.kokojia.com/course-5852.html
版权声明:原创作品,允许转载,转载时请务必以超链接形式标明文章原始出处、作者信息和本声明,否则将追究法律责任。https://blog.kokojia.com/steadyjack/b-2017.html